#17f459 - RGB(23, 244, 89) - Malachite Color FAQ

What is the color code for Malachite?

Hex color code for Malachite color is #17f459. RGB color code for malachite color is rgb(23, 244, 89).

What is the RGB value of #17f459?

The RGB value corresponding to the hexadecimal color code #17f459 is rgb(23, 244, 89). These values represent the intensities of the red, green, and blue components of the color, respectively. Here, '23' indicates the intensity of the red component, '244' represents the green component's intensity, and '89' denotes the blue component's intensity. Combined in these specific proportions, these three color components create the color represented by #17f459.

What does RGB 23,244,89 mean?

The RGB color 23, 244, 89 represents a bright and vivid shade of Green. The websafe version of this color is hex 00ff66. This color might be commonly referred to as a shade similar to Malachite.
